Allen Rotz
2005-2009 Competition Awards Celebration Location Coordinator;
Former usability SIG manager
Allen Rotz is a senior member of STC and a long-time member of the Washington, DC - Metro Baltimore Chapter. He has served as the chapter's Usability SIG manager and is a regular speaker at STC and UPA-DC events. Allen is always someone we can count on to participate in the activities and growth of the Washington, DC - Metro Baltimore Chapter and the Usability and User Experience (UUX) SIG. As leader of the Washington DC Usability SIG, he shares information about usability training, serves as a liaison to related usability groups (such as SIG-CHI and UPA) with local chapters in the DC area, and leads the group enthusiastically. Within the UUX community, he shares his insights and passion for usability through contributions to the newsletter, regular participation on the discussion list, and active support of community activities. Allen developed the UID stem of the 2005 conference and has served as an active member of the chapter's competition committee both as a judge and the Awards Celebration Location Coordinator.
Allen works as a technical writer in Washington, DC. Having a congenital lack of patience, he readily empathizes with people trying to accomplish a task but who don't have the necessary tools or information. His motto is better and easier not more junk and complexity. Allen is also an active member of PLAIN (http://www.plainlanguage.gov/) and the Usability Professionals' Association (http://www.upa-dc-metro.org/).
